The climate of Claxton Bay

Situated in Trinidad and Tobago, Claxton Bay experiences a Tropical monsoon climate, also known as the Am type under the Köppen climate classification. One would observe a predominance of high humidity figures, with the lowest being 74% and the highest 78%. This heightened moisture content in the atmosphere bears a direct contribution to rainfall, which escalates from 17mm (0.67") in April to peak at 97mm (3.82") in August. Rainfall days align with these figures, mounting from 11.6 in April to 22.7 in July.

In terms of temperature, Claxton Bay generally experiences warm weather throughout the year. High temperatures vary from 28.2°C (82.8°F) in January to an apex of 30.5°C (86.9°F) in September. Correspondingly, low shifts from 24.7°C (76.5°F) in February to 26.5°C (79.7°F) from September to October. On the topic of daylight, there is a yearly upsurge from 11.6 hours in January to 12.7 hours from June to July, and then dipping to 11.5 hours by December.

Regarding the wind speed, it vacillates between 12.6km/h (7.8mph) in August and a peak of 17km/h (10.6mph) in May. The sunshine hours range from a low of 6.7 hours in December, peaking at 11.1 hours from August to September. Combined with UV index remaining constant at seven throughout the twelve months, one could anticipate heightened sun protection precautions.

The best time to visit Claxton Bay

An optimal time to visit Claxton Bay would be the period from April to May. The temperature lies comparatively lower yet comfortable, with highs around 29.6°C (85.3°F) to 29.8°C (85.6°F) and lows between 25.8°C (78.4°F) and 26.2°C (79.2°F). The rainfall count is also the most minimal of the year, contributing to fewer rain-interrupted excursions. Daylight hours are relatively high, around 12.4 hours to 12.6 hours with plentiful sunshine hours ranging from 10 hours to 10.3, ideal for outdoor activities and explorations.

The worst time to visit Claxton Bay

However, planned visits to Claxton Bay should preferably circumvent the months from July to August. This period experiences the maximum rainfall of the year, with values soaring up to 97mm (3.82") in August. These months also come with the highest number of rainfall days, peaking at 22.7 days in July, making outdoor activities challenging. Despite high temperatures of around 29.7°C (85.5°F) to 30.2°C (86.4°F) and daylight durations of 12.7 hours to 12.5 hours, the increased rainfall and humidity might reduce the comfort levels of visitors.

Frequently asked questions

What time of the year is the coldest in Claxton Bay?

Claxton Bay's temperature records reveal January as the coldest month, marked by average highs of 28.2°C (82.8°F) and lows of 24.8°C (76.6°F).

How much does it rain in Claxton Bay?

Throughout the year, there are 202.6 rainfall days, and 599mm (23.58") of precipitation is accumulated.

What are the least humid months in Claxton Bay?

The months with the lowest humidity are March and April, with an average relative humidity of 74%.

What is the driest month in Claxton Bay?

The month with the least rainfall is April, when the rain falls for 11.6 days and typically collects 17mm (0.67") of precipitation.

When are the longest days in Claxton Bay?

With an average of 12h and 42min of daylight, June has the longest days of the year in Claxton Bay.

What is the most humid month in Claxton Bay?

The months with the highest humidity in Claxton Bay are July, November and December, with an average relative humidity of 78%.

What is the wettest month in Claxton Bay?

August is the month with the most rainfall. Rain falls for 21.9 days and accumulates 97mm (3.82") of precipitation.

What are the months with the most sunshine in Claxton Bay?

August and September, with an average of 11.1h of sunshine, are months with the most sunshine.

What time of the year is the hottest in Claxton Bay?

In Claxton Bay, September registers the highest temperatures, averaging 30.5°C (86.9°F) at the peak and 26.5°C (79.7°F) at the lowest.

What is the month with the shortest days in Claxton Bay?

The month with the shortest days in Claxton Bay, Trinidad and Tobago, is December, with an average of 11h and 30min of daylight.

Is there Daylight Saving Time (DST) in Claxton Bay?

Claxton Bay, Trinidad and Tobago, does not utilize Daylight Saving Time (DST). AST timezone is used throughout the entire year.
